WebFrosty the Snowman is a 1969 animated Christmas television special based on the song "Frosty the Snowman". The program, which first aired on December 7, 1969 on CBS … Web9 jan. 2014 · Professor Hinkle was the name of the magician in frosty the snowman. He was hired to entertain the children but when he fails to entertain them they go outside and build a snowman. Professor Hinkle had a rabbit called Hocus Pocus, who escaped …
